Detroit Institute of Arts: Immerse yourself in the world of art at the Detroit Institute of Arts. This world-class museum houses an extensive collection of paintings, sculptures, and artifacts from various periods and cultures. Marvel at renowned works by artists such as Diego Rivera and Vincent van Gogh, and take your time exploring the vast galleries. Don’t miss the iconic mural "Detroit Industry" by Rivera, depicting the city’s industrial history.
-
Motown Museum: Discover the birthplace of Motown music at the Motown Museum. Step back in time as you explore the modest house where Berry Gordy Jr. founded the legendary Motown Records. Learn about the incredible talents that emerged from this historic studio, such as Stevie Wonder and Diana Ross. With interactive exhibits and guided tours, this museum offers a fascinating insight into the Motown era and its lasting impact on the music industry.
